Output 83bdd21c45a78f21410769915d05099c0e87afc670d198ee457c1bc4f9e0920b:34

value
59620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8cfce868cc484f13c2850ae4b94ded732971d6 OP_EQUAL
address
3K9qtCKALxpyxBSEY72mwNAGLpuXVtw7xC
transaction
83bdd21c45a78f21410769915d05099c0e87afc670d198ee457c1bc4f9e0920b
spent
true